Over the summer, my daughter took part in a Virtual Space Camp presented by the Kennedy Space Center via Zoom, and she LOVED IT! This is a program that kids all over the world can enjoy! They did experiments, learned how the Space Center operates and learned lots of wild facts about outer space! If your kids have any interest or curiosity in Outer Space, then they will really enjoy these programs!

This program will be a 5-day online after school program, which will be offered at three times each day. Each session will last about an hour and a half and will be offered at either 4:00 p.m., 5:30 p.m. or 7:00 p.m. ET. each weekday from Oct. 19th - 23rd

Campers will connect in real-time via zoom video conference to a member of space the center’s education staff. In the program campers will get to engage in hands-on science, technology, engineering and math activities. And here are some of the topics they will cover: To The Moon and Back, The Space Shuttle Program, the International Space Station and Life on Mars!
